Exciting Festivals and Events in Nakhon Nayok

Nakhon Nayok is alive with cultural celebrations throughout the year, offering visitors a chance to experience the vibrant local traditions. One of the most significant events is the Makha Bucha festival, which takes place in February or March. This important Buddhist holiday commemorates the teachings of the Buddha and is celebrated with candlelit processions, prayers, and offerings at temples. Witnessing the locals come together in devotion provides a unique glimpse into the spiritual heart of the region.

Another highlight is the annual Songkran festival, celebrated in mid-April, marking the Thai New Year. During this festive time, the streets come alive with water fights, parades, and traditional ceremonies. Locals and tourists alike join in the fun, splashing water on each other as a symbol of cleansing and renewal. The atmosphere is infectious, making it a joyful experience for families and friends.

Historical Insights into Nakhon Nayok

Nakhon Nayok is steeped in history, with several sites that offer a glimpse into the region’s past. The King Naresuan Monument stands as a testament to the historical significance of the area. This monument honors King Naresuan, known for his role in establishing Thai independence from Burmese rule. Visitors can explore the surrounding park, which features beautiful landscaping and informative plaques detailing the king's contributions to Thai history.

Travel Tips for a Smooth Experience in Nakhon Nayok

When visiting Nakhon Nayok, being prepared can greatly enhance your travel experience. One essential tip is to familiarize yourself with local customs and etiquette. Thai culture places a strong emphasis on respect, particularly towards elders and religious sites. Always remove your shoes before entering temples and dress modestly to show respect for local traditions.

Language can also be a consideration, as English may not be widely spoken in some areas. Learning a few basic Thai phrases can go a long way in connecting with locals and enhancing your interactions. Simple greetings and expressions of gratitude are appreciated and can create a friendly rapport with the community.

Lastly, packing essentials is key for a comfortable trip. Bring lightweight clothing suitable for warm weather, as well as comfortable shoes for exploring outdoor attractions. Don't forget to pack sunscreen, insect repellent, and a reusable water bottle to stay hydrated during your adventures.
